How is that possible, you may wonder? Let me explain Traders here will understand that sometimes we have to stick to one wallet so your customers don't make mistakes due to constant change of wallet addresses. And because we have a big customer base, sometimes some persons send crypto to our wallet and they won't notify on time. So what this customer turned scammer did was to request for our wallet, visit the Blockchain website and searched for our wallet activity. This will bring up all the transactions, both incoming and outgoing. So with this he was able to know the last coin that came in. And he immediately formulated a screenshot using this information, and then he sent the screenshot to my worker who didn't think of any foul play because: 1: The screenshot he sent was bearing hash codes and the details of the hash tallied with the amount received in our wallet. 2: He is oblivious of such scamming format. 6 Likes 2 Shares |

CITEH: Sorry for your loss....next time, learn to generate a new btc address, there is a reason why blockchain is built that way, it will help you verify any claims easily. Always generate a new address for any transaction. Period! 2.6m is quite big, get a police report and have them place a PND on the account then get a court order to have the bank give you the Customer address verification document, there you can have all the details you need to hunt that idiot down...bear it in mind the police will most likely tell you they will collect 10% of the funds when it's recovered, so consider your options well.
